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 54a8a456 authored by Glenn Kasten's avatar Glenn Kasten
Browse files

AudioTrack::releaseBuffer parameter is const *

Change-Id: I31ac20863107de05b83cd7f8cd7dd61bed98e456
parent 3f02be2c
Loading
Loading
Loading
Loading
+1 −1
Original line number Diff line number Diff line
@@ -552,7 +552,7 @@ public:
     *
     */
    // FIXME make private when obtainBuffer() for TRANSFER_OBTAIN is removed
            void        releaseBuffer(Buffer* audioBuffer);
            void        releaseBuffer(const Buffer* audioBuffer);

    /* As a convenience we provide a write() interface to the audio buffer.
     * Input parameter 'size' is in byte units.
+1 −1
Original line number Diff line number Diff line
@@ -1338,7 +1338,7 @@ status_t AudioTrack::obtainBuffer(Buffer* audioBuffer, const struct timespec *re
    return status;
}

void AudioTrack::releaseBuffer(Buffer* audioBuffer)
void AudioTrack::releaseBuffer(const Buffer* audioBuffer)
{
    // FIXME add error checking on mode, by adding an internal version
    if (mTransfer == TRANSFER_SHARED) {